If you are considering buying a French Bulldog, ensure that the breeder is responsible and has healthy parents. Make sure to look for französische bulldogge kaufen welpen the French Bulldog Health Scheme 'Bronze", 'Silver' or Gold' certificates. You can also ask the breeder for evidence of vaccinations. Avoid buying a puppy from pet stores or private sellers, as well as on social media sites such as Facebook and Puppy Brokers, or free newspapers.
Consult your veterinarian regarding the care and treatment of this breed before you buy one. They may be able to recommend a reputable breeder and provide you with tips on how to care for your puppy.
A reputable breeder only sells puppies that are healthy, and have been socialized properly. They also offer a guarantee against congenital diseases and defects. It is also advisable to inquire with the breeder about the genetic background of the puppies as well as their parentage.

They are easy to groom.
French Bulldogs are a low-maintenance breed that is easy to groom. The fine coat sheds lightly and can be easily cleaned weekly using the use of a rubber grooming glove or soft bristle brushes. Using these tools will eliminate loose hair and spread natural skin oils, which can help reduce shedding. Regular brushing can also help avoid tangles. Additionally, you will need to clean your dog's ears at least once a day. They are prone to ear infections, so it's essential to keep them free of ear infections. Cleaning their ears is simple and can be completed within a couple of minutes.
Frenchies do not need to be bathed often. In fact, bathing them too often can strip their skin of natural oils and irritate their sensitive skin. It is recommended to bathe them only when they get dirty or smelly. When they do need bathing, it's recommended to use a gentle shampoo for dogs.
The wrinkles that give Frenchies their cuteness could also be places where dirt can build up. This can cause irritation and infection. You must cleanse these folds often using a soft towel or a lotion that is specially formulated for.
Regularly trim your Frenchie's nails. Nails that are too long can cause discomfort to your pet when they walk on hard surfaces. Regular nail clipping is recommended, and you should start this process when they are young to make them used to it.
Tear stains are another frequent issue for Frenchies. This is due to their flat muzzle and the position of their eyes within their skulls. Ask your vet whether these stains can be removed prior to trying.
